Does resetting the Huawei G5000 remove the SIM lock or carrier lock?

No. A hard or factory reset only clears data and settings — it doesn't remove a carrier/SIM lock, which is tied to the device's IMEI at the network level. You'd need to contact your carrier for an unlock.

Does the Huawei G5000 lock to an account after a reset?

Usually not — Factory Reset Protection (FRP) and Activation Lock are Android and iOS features. Most other platforms, including this device's, don't add an account lock after a reset.
